Thousands of Palestinians, who were forced to leave their homes due to two years of conflict, are now returning after a ceasefire was implemented. Meanwhile, Israel’s military has stated that it has already finished the initial phase of its pullout as specified in the agreement. NBC’s Matt Bradley provides a report for Saturday TODAY.
